Frightener began in summer 2006 with Rhys (drums), Jack (vocals) and Sam (guitar). Dearlove joined on bass and they played a string of gigs as a four piece until Steve joined on second guitar in early 2007. The first LP, Guillotine, was recorded in winter 2006 and released by Ghost City Records and A389 Records in 2007. In Spring 2007 Frightener released a split 7" with Pulling Teeth and the two bands toured the UK. Frightener then went on a short European jaunt with Abandon Ship and The Shitty Limits before going to America for a month's tour with Pulling Teeth. The band's status is currently "undecided".
